Q. Identify a legal description of date rape so that the person filling out the survey knows what types of behavior are being described.
A. There is no legal difference between date rape and rape. Date rape describes a rape that is perpetrated by a person who is known to the victim, such as a friend, an acquaintance, or a potential love interest. Legally, the perpetrator of rape is only significant if the person is a family member, a teacher, or another authority figure. Otherwise, knowing your rapist will not change the legal definition of rape. How a rape is carried out, e.g. by coercive pressure, which is often the case with date rape, or by brutal violence, will change the types of additional charges filed, like assault vs. aggravated assault, but it will not change the legal definition of rape.
